[PATCH] net: phy: Fix truncation of large IRQ numbers in phy_attached_print()

2017-09-21 Thread Geert Uytterhoeven
Given NR_IRQS is 2048 on sparc64, and even 32784 on alpha, 3 digits is not enough to represent interrupt numbers on all architectures. Hence PHY interrupt numbers may be truncated during printing. Increase the buffer size from 4 to 8 bytes to fix this. Fixes: 5e369aefdce4818c ("net: stmmac: Dele
